Blade batteries are new type battery packeges made of Lithium Iron Phosphate (LFP) battery developed by BYD. It is designed to be safer, more durable, and more efficient than traditional EV batteries.
What Makes the Blade Battery Unique?
Unlike traditional battery packs that rely on cylindrical or pouch cells, the Blade Battery utilizes long, thin, and flat cells, resembling blades. These cells are integrated directly into a cell-to-pack (CTP) structure, eliminating the need for separate battery modules. This innovative design enhances energy efficiency, safety, and space optimization within the battery pack.
Key Benefits of Blade Battery
Ultra-Safe Design 🔥
The Blade Battery passes the nail penetration test (a crucial safety benchmark) without catching fire or overheating.
Higher resistance to thermal runaway compared to conventional Nickel Manganese Cobalt (NMC) batteries.
Longer Lifespan 🔋
Can last over 3,000 - 5,000 charge cycles, providing a lifespan of 1 million+ kilometers for EVs.
Better Energy Density & Efficiency ⚡
Blade design allows for higher energy density within the same space, increasing vehicle range.
Direct cell-to-pack (CTP) structure improves efficiency by up to 50% over traditional LFP packs.
Fast Charging Capabilities ⚡⏳
Can reach 80% charge in about 30 minutes with high-speed charging.
Sustainable & Cost-Effective 🌱💰
No cobalt or nickel, reducing reliance on expensive and environmentally damaging metals.
Lower production costs than traditional NMC batteries, making EVs more affordable.
Who Uses Blade Battery?
BYD’s own EVs, such as the Han EV, Dolphin, and Seal.
Tesla (China-made Model Y) in some variants.
Other automakers are exploring Blade Battery integration due to its safety and cost advantages.
